Located in the picturesque region of Hay-on-Wye, Herefordshire, this charming open plan cabin offers a serene retreat for couples seeking an escape from the daily grind. Nestled amidst the foothills of the Black Mountains, the cabin is positioned on the border of Herefordshire and Wales, providing a perfect base for exploring the natural beauty of the Brecon Beacons National Park. Just a short four-mile journey from the vibrant market town of Hay-on-Wye, visitors can immerse themselves in local culture while enjoying the scenic views along the River Wye.

The surrounding area is rich in outdoor activities, allowing guests to leave their cars behind and fully embrace the stunning landscape. Adventurous couples can embark on hikes along the Offa’s Dyke Path, trek up to the iconic Cat's Back, or explore the historic ruins of Llanthony Priory. For those seeking a more leisurely pace, the park offers opportunities for canoeing, pony trekking, and climbing, ensuring that there is something for everyone to enjoy amidst the breathtaking scenery.

The cabin itself is a delightful blend of simplicity and comfort, featuring contemporary open plan living that maximizes the stunning views of the valley. The interior includes a cozy lounge area with a comfortable sofa and a television, alongside a small kitchen space ideal for preparing meals. A snug double bed and a shower room complete the accommodation, ensuring a comfortable stay for guests. The design emphasizes a connection with nature, allowing visitors to unwind and appreciate the tranquility of their surroundings.

Guests can seamlessly transition from indoor to outdoor living by opening the patio doors that lead to a raised terrace. This space is perfect for alfresco dining, providing a picturesque setting to enjoy meals while overlooking the expansive 300 acres of woodland and farmland available for exploration. For convenience, there is allocated parking for one vehicle in the farmyard, and a wheelbarrow is provided to assist with transporting luggage along the 100-meter path to the cabin, enhancing the overall experience of this idyllic rural getaway.
